Deford's roofing market is driven by Michigan's challenging climate, featuring heavy winter snow loads, spring thunderstorms with hail, and high winds. Reputable contractors must be well-versed in proper ventilation to prevent ice dams and durable installations to withstand seasonal extremes. Most top providers are experienced in navigating insurance claims for frequent storm damage.

For a standard asphalt shingle roof on an average-sized Deford home (e.g., 2,000 sq. ft.), homeowners can expect a total replacement cost typically ranging from $10,000 to $18,000. This Michigan-specific pricing accounts for material quality, roof complexity, and the necessary labor to meet local building codes. Costs can be higher for premium materials like metal or architectural shingles, which offer better longevity against our heavy snow loads and freeze-thaw cycles.
The ideal window for roofing in Deford is late spring through early fall (May to October). This avoids the harsh winter conditions where ice, snow, and cold temperatures can compromise installation quality and material adhesion. Summer offers the most predictable weather, but reputable local contractors are skilled at scheduling around Michigan's occasional summer rain showers. Planning well in advance for this peak season is crucial to secure a spot on a roofer's calendar.

Given Michigan's significant snowfall, high winds, and temperature swings, impact-resistant architectural asphalt shingles (Class 3 or 4) are a highly recommended and popular choice for durability. Metal roofing is also an excellent long-term investment for its superior snow-shedding capabilities and resistance to wind uplift. Proper attic ventilation and ice & water shield installation along eaves are non-negotiable local practices to prevent ice dam formation, a common issue in our winters.
Always verify a contractor is licensed and insured in Michigan, and specifically ask for proof of workman's compensation and liability insurance. Seek out established local companies with a physical address in the region, check their reviews on platforms like Google and the Better Business Bureau, and ask for references from recent projects in Deford or nearby communities. Ensure they will pull the required local building permit from Tuscola County, which provides an essential layer of inspection for your protection.
Not necessarily. While severe or persistent ice dams can indicate inadequate ventilation or insulation, a full replacement isn't always the first step. A reputable Deford roofer should first inspect your attic's airflow, insulation depth, and the condition of your existing roof valley and eave protections. Often, improving attic ventilation and adding more insulation can resolve the issue. If your shingles are also aged, curling, or missing, then a replacement with modern ice & water shield would be the definitive solution.
